Question regarding picking 330e or 320i (Both B48)

Hi everyone , im planning to get F30 soon , so here to seeks everyone opinions which should i get

Both of them were using B48 and zf8 gearbox
but 330e is plug in hybrid and with a nicer interior (newer m sport steering , sun roof, black leather top)

320i doesn't has plug in hybrid , old m steering ,beige leather top and no sun roof.

The price is almost same , and i stay in a condo which doesn't has a charger for the hybrid

Which one your guys will choose 330e or 320i if you doesnt has a charger for the car?

It’s better if you have at home charging but can work as a non plug in hybrid as well with regen braking and give you some EV only range even without charging. If you’re getting an EV like a Tesla or i4 then yes you probably want at home charging as well for the best experience.

Don’t think it actually has more combined hp than gas only version and is slightly slower to 60 actually but might have more initial pickup due to instant electric torque off the line. Power to weight might be slightly less due to weight if batteries.
F30 330e has combined power rating of 248hp/310lb-ft, 320i is 180/200. Car and Driver has the hybrid about a second faster to 60.
